“…In particular, 4-aryl derivatives constitute a subgroup of flavonoids that have received considerable attention, as they exhibit important biological activities such as anti-HIV, [1] antimalarial, [2,3] antibacterial, [4] and cytotoxic properties. [5] Several natural and synthetic polyoxygenated 4-arylcoumarins have been evaluated as the nonisomerizable analogues of combretastatin A-4, which is an important antitubulin agent that interacts with the binding site of colchicine.…”

“…Previous phytochemical investigations on the genus show the existence of xanthones (Bandaranayak et al 1975;Walia & Mukerjee 1984;Ee et al 2005b), coumarins (Bandaranayak, Selliah et al 1975;Morel, Guilet et al 1999;Awang, Chan et al 2010), terpenoids (Ee et al 2005a) and essential oils (Bala & Seshadri 1971). These secondary metabolites have been extensively reported for their biological activities; for instance antifungal (Pinto et al 1994), anticancer (Ee et al 2005a), antibacterial (Mazumder, Dastidar et al 2004;Verotta, Lovaglio et al 2004), and anti-HIV-1(Huerta- Reyes et al 2004). However, pharmacognosy and preliminary phytochemical analysis on this species have not been reported before.…”
